Q: Do you know of a website builder where you can add a calendar, click a date and transferred to another page with a lot of detailed information that you can add that will concern this date

? A: Although it is difficult to be sure without more detailed description of the site you are planning to build and functionality you need, I recommend WordPress, a common piece of software that is very easy to install with virtually all web hosts we review. Although designed for blogs, WordPress can build more static sites as well. The software works with a wide range of easy calendar plugins should be able to handle almost any type of information you need to display.

Using one of our test accounts (in this case, hosted with HostMonster) I installed WordPress and the popular "All-in-One Event Calendar" The plug-in Seed Studio. This process was very intuitive and involved only a few clicks and probably less than five minutes to set up. WordPress allows a lot of customization, done by hand or with one of the many models available, so that your site could look almost as you want. Here is a screenshot of the calendar plugin added with a sample event:

Calendar Plugin - Click to enlarge

In addition to this monthly view, you can view the calendar of the week or as a list of events with the fashion agenda. With WordPress, you can add as many events to the calendar as you want. Events can contain a lot of information, including dates, times, maps, music, video and text. You can see more information about each event by rolling the cursor over the event or by clicking it. You can also just add one day event for each day, which would create a clickable information page for each date, if that's what you need.
